This is a good video, I'd just point out that it's only okay to choke down the vents if you're ONLY USING CHARCOAL. If wood is added to the fire, choking down the vents will make the wood smolder and could give the food bad flavor. Not too huge of a problem if it's only a small chunk or two, but too much smoldering wood for too long makes for some bad bbq. I have the Char Griller Smokin Champ and I've done videos on my channel showing the difference between charcoal only cooks and cooks using wood. I have this smoker for over a year now with mods and always had to chase temps and could never get good heat over 275.Watched a vid on you tube and cured my issue.Took the entire side fire box tray out.LEAVE IT OUT!! Made an additional curved pan (form fitting) for the bottom of the firebox about as wide as the f/b.Got 2 grates and put them in a V pattern, one in the back and one in the front with the bottom edge touching the curved pan.Bottom edge is right to left.Then put a full chimney of lit coals and pieces of hickory in the V and "BINGO" Outstanding heat controlled by the amount of wood on the coals .Wide open firebox side with no factory ash tray and wide open stack flap.I liked this so much better .All my 3 river gauges stayed more consistent and the ribs and chicken turned out perfect and juicy.Give it a try!

Here's a bigger tip to offset smoking...

Add some baffles!
Especially around the smoke chamber and the firebox. if your chimney does not come down in your smoke chamber about 6in I would highly suggest adding another six inches to force the smoke out. This enables with a lower temperature
